Bremen Knipp and Labskaus – spicy and hearty tradition

Bremen food: Knipp

What the Currywurst is for me as a Ruhrpottler, is a good and crispy fried slice of Knipp for the confessed Bremer. A Grutzwurst that is very spicy. Usually served with a gherkin and a generous portion of fried potatoes. Knipp you get at every corner and it is THE food in Bremen.

Bremen Labskaus is also one of the specialties from Bremen. This dish consists of cured beef or corned beef, with onions, beet and potatoes.

Schneemustorte – a slice of Bremen's lightness

Schneemustorte Bremen cafe plug Bremen food:

A cake that is actually not a cake: the original Schneemustorte from Bremen. This is a frozen mass of cream, cream and much more cream paired with fruity flavors. I have tried the Schneemustorte in the varieties pineapple and strawberry and was thrilled. The Schneemustorte is more of a parfait and just right for a hot day can also be the bright spot on a rainy day. You are spoiled for choice.

The perfect coffee companion – Bremen coffee bread

bremer kaffeebrot Bremen food:

Sweet, buttery and the best snack to go with your coffee, this is Bremen coffee bread. A coffee cake that has only one purpose: To soak up as much coffee as possible and then taste even better. You can get the coffee bread in most bakeries. Often in Bremen's traditional cafes a piece is served with your steaming cup of coffee.

Sweets for the soul – specialties from Bremen

Bremen sweets Bremen food

Schnoorkuller

Schnoorkuller are a specialty of thewhere they are made since 1987. The Schnoorkuller are small tasty balls of nut meringue, then filled with nougat, coated with milk chocolate and rolled in roasted nuts. Delicious.

Bremen Babbeler

Bremer Babbeler are pepperminty candy canes with a soothing effect. The original Bremer Babbeler, knows here each child, because the sticks in the red-white paper are manufactured still today after original prescription of 1920.

Kluten

Bremer Kluten are small, fine, handy cubes of peppermint stock, half coated with dark chocolate. They are about the size of two lumps of sugar cubes and have just the right balance between a delicious peppermint flavor and the bitterness of dark chocolate.

Klaben

The Dresden his Stollen is the Bremen his Klaben. The stollen-like pastry flaunts raisins and lots of spices. The Bremer Klaben, however, comes without the typical powdered sugar layer and tastes incredibly buttery.

An original rollo from the traditional snack bar

Admittedly, when I think of Bremen delicacies, I don't automatically think of an Arabic specialty that has become a true institution in Bremen. When you go around the houses in Bremen in notorious neighborhoods one thing definitely belongs to it: A delicious rollo. As the name suggests, the Bremer Rollo is a filled roll that consists of flat bread.

For nostalgics and purists there is the Rollo filled with best Donerfleisch. But exotics also get their money's worth. The Rollo is served today also modern in vegan, vegetarian or also somewhat more unusual variants.

Spoiled for choice – Craft Beer in Bremen

Craft Beer in Bremen Bremer Essen

Craft beer seems to be on everyone's lips at the moment, with small microbreweries popping up like mushrooms all over the place. Craft beer has arrived in Bremen, too, and with a fair amount of passion. At the Union Brewery in Walle, the brewmaster creates pale Keller Pils as well as fruity award-winning Pale Ale. Even a vegan beer, which, including the glue on the bottle, contains no animal products, is on the menu. Here one thinks evenly also times around the corner.

In addition to the range of different (extremely tasty) beers, there is also something here between the gills properly. The chef creates dishes in the good old brewery style, but always with a twist and often with their own beers themselves. But not only nostalgics get their money's worth, besides classics like Backfisch or Knipp there are also sensational burgers and many other things.

Definitely try it: For a first impression, you can order the 5 Dauerbrenner beers in small format here and thus try your way through the menu. To eat? Goulash. Sounds now puristic, is it however not because the first-class beef from the region is stewed with tidy Porter beer and gets thereby its characteristic and strong taste.

Fine fires that tickle your nose

posh brandies Bremen food

The motto of Britta Rust and her fine brandies is: "Distilled with heart and hand". And that's exactly what you notice immediately when you enter the small store at the Europahafen. The openly accessible distillery with the copper boilers immediately reveal that is produced here. The difference to many other brandies is in the process, here is burned twice. This makes the brandy very aromatic and especially mild.

Must-try: In addition to the classic fruit brandies made from pears, mirabelles, apricots or quinces, there are also the so-called Geists here, which are, for example, nuts that are mixed with alcohol. Especially delicious is the walnut and raspberry spirit.
